Helicopter Emergency Egress Device (HEED)The HEED is a small self-contained breathing tank. It holds about 2 - 5 minutes of breathing air. Training is required to insure:
HEED training normally requires 1/2 day of classroom training with 1/2 day pool "work". There are several different "generations" in-use; each with their own characteristics. NOTE: This device is not mandatory for flight, but the training is required prior to issue or if a HEED is to be carried during a NOAA mission. The required training is waived for those personnel who hold a current PADI open water certification or who have had documented NOAA or Navy Dive Training.
